Job description
ob Overview

We are seeking a dedicated and passionate Nursery Practitioner to join our BRAND NEW NURSERY, opening in January 2026.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in early childhood education and experience working with children in a nursery setting. This role requires excellent communication skills, leadership abilities, and a commitment to fostering a nurturing and stimulating environment for young learners.

Responsibilities
  • Provide high-quality care and education for children aged 0-5 years, ensuring their safety and well-being at all times.
  • Plan and implement engaging activities that promote learning and development in line with the Early Years Foundation Stage (EYFS) framework.
  • Maintain effective communication with parents and guardians, providing updates on children's progress and addressing any concerns.
  • Support the management team in maintaining nursery standards, policies, and procedures.
  • Foster positive relationships with children, encouraging their social, emotional, and cognitive development.
  • Assist in the supervision of staff and volunteers, providing guidance and support as needed.
  • Ensure the nursery environment is clean, safe, and conducive to learning.
Requirements
  • Relevant qualifications in Early Childhood Education or Childcare are essential.
  • Previous experience working in a nursery or childcare setting is highly desirable.
  • A genuine passion for working with children and fostering their development.
  • Ability to work collaboratively within a team while also demonstrating initiative when necessary.
